Understanding Your Pear-Shaped Face

A pear-shaped face is characterized by a wider jawline and narrower forehead, creating a soft and gentle appearance. Strategic Hair Styling

Framing your pear-shaped face with the right hairstyle can accentuate your best features. Opt for styles that add volume to the top of your head, such as layered cuts, bobs with bangs, or a pixie cut with side-swept bangs. Avoid hairstyles that weigh down the bottom of your face, like a center part or pulled-back ponytails.

Makeup Techniques to Flatter

Makeup can be a powerful tool for balancing out a pear-shaped face. Focus on highlighting the upper half of your face by applying a light-colored concealer under your eyes and on the bridge of your nose. Define your cheekbones with a contouring powder and add a touch of blush to the apples of your cheeks. For your eyes, use mascara to lengthen your lashes and apply eyeshadow in neutral shades to widen the appearance of your forehead.

Flattering Accessory Choices

Accessories can add a touch of sophistication and style to your look. Choose earrings that are wide at the top and narrow at the bottom to elongate your face shape. Opt for necklaces that fall below your collarbone to draw attention to the upper half of your face. Avoid scarves and chunky jewelry that can overpower your delicate features.

Avoiding Makeup Missteps

While makeup can enhance your pear-shaped face, it's essential to avoid certain techniques that can accentuate the wider lower half. Steer clear of applying heavy foundation or concealer on your jawline, as this can weigh it down. Avoid dark or bold lipstick colors, as they can draw attention to your lower lip. Instead, opt for nude or light-colored lipsticks to balance out your features.
